How Our Water Heater Burst Water Removal Process Works

Properly removing water from a burst water heater needs more than just a good mop and bucket. Our team has seen the damage a delayed response can cause. We’ll work efficiently to reduce downtime and prevent secondary dam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to extract water and dry the area quickly to prevent further issues.

Step 1: Emergency Response

We’ll rush to your location with our equipment and assess the damage. This step is critical in preventing further damage and ensuring the safety of your family. Our team will identify the source of the water heater burst and begin extracting water immediately. We’ll use a submersible pump to remove water and dehumidify the area with our industrial-grade equipment.

Step 2: Water Removal

We’ll use a combination of pumps and wet vacuums to remove standing water from your property. Our team will work efficiently to reduce downtime and prevent secondary damage. We’ll use a portable dehumidifier to dry the area and pre-treat affected surfaces to prevent further damage.

Step 3: Water Heater Repair or Replacement

Once the water has been removed, our team will assess the water heater to find out the cause of the burst. We’ll repair or replace the water heater as needed, ensuring it’s safe for future use. We’ll test the water heater to ensure it’s functioning properly and provide you with a written warranty for future repairs.

Step 4: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ll use industrial-grade equipment to dry the affected areas, including walls, ceilings, and floors. Our team will also use d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from the air and prevent mold growth. We’ll use thermal imaging to detect any hidden moisture and monitor the drying process to ensure everything is dry and safe.

Water Heater Burst Water Removal Cost in Ellijay, GA

The cost of water heater burst water removal in Ellijay, GA will vary dep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. These are estimates, not guarantees. We’ll provide you with a free estimate and work with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Emergency Response and Water Removal $500 – $2,500 Severity of the damage and size of the affected area
Water Heater Repair or Replacement $500 – $2,000 Age and condition of the water heater
Drying and Dehumidification $200 – $1,000 Size of the affected area and amount of moisture

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and work with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process.
